Repeated failure of headlamps, selector switch (lights go out), and turn signal. I need to continuously apply pressure to the selector switch in order to keep the lights on - this makes driving unsafe.
Poor visibility behind vehicle. Hazard light switch is inappropriately positioned in front of the automatic shift handle, and is accidentally switched on. Remote control for the rear trunk is over-sensitive.
